Tom Gentzsch turned four Challenger finals into a home breakthrough
Tom Gentzsch began 2026 by reaching Challenger finals in Koblenz, Split and Bunschoten, then ended that run of near misses with a home title in Hagen. The 22-year-old German beat Jerome Kym 6-4, 7-6(4) in the final for his first Challenger trophy. His major qualifying progress was nearly as sharp. At Roland Garros, Gentzsch defeated Kym and junior Grand Slam champion Nicolai Budkov Kjaer before Roman Safiullin edged him 6-3, 6-7(2), 6-4 at the final hurdle. The right-hander lists hard court as his preferred surface, making his New York debut a natural next test.

Tom Gentzsch followed his Hagen title with a winning US Open debut
Gentzsch had never played the US Open before 2026, at junior or senior level. His first New York match ended in a controlled 7-5, 6-3 qualifying victory over Pol Martin Tiffon. He is now scheduled to meet Francesco Passaro in the second round. That match has not started and no advancement should be credited yet. Gentzsch remains two wins from his first Grand Slam main draw, having come within one match of that milestone at Roland Garros earlier in the season before Safiullin won their three-set final qualifier.

Tom Gentzsch can reuse the scoreline that closed his Hagen title run
Gentzsch's two most recent milestone wins share a useful detail: he did not need a deciding set. He beat Kym 6-4, 7-6(4) in the Hagen final and Tiffon 7-5, 6-3 in New York. For a six-foot-three player who prefers hard courts, that suggests value in protecting the first strike and keeping return games close enough for one late break. Passaro presents the next test of that pattern. Watch Gentzsch's first-serve percentage at 4-4 and beyond; his biggest 2026 wins have come from staying level, then separating near the end of sets.
